Level, Mess-Free Foundations for Backyard Structures
We provide a fast alternative to concrete slabs with our engineered shed helical piles. These heavy-duty steel piles twist straight into the ground below the frost line, giving your workshop or storage building a permanent anchor that never shifts with the seasons. Because the installation requires zero excavation or concrete curing, you avoid a torn-up lawn and can start framing your floor the same day, with very few limitations to the size or style of structure you can build on this system.

Handling Slopes and Prefab Crane Drops
Crane Deliveries & Custom Welded Flat Caps
We partner closely with local crane companies to make prefab outbuilding deliveries straightforward. Our crew cuts the steel piles to your exact elevation and installs custom-welded flat caps, allowing large pre-built sheds to be lowered directly onto a perfectly square foundation.
Dead-Level Foundations on Sloped Ground
Sloping yards make traditional building foundations a logistical nightmare. We bypass this issue entirely by adjusting the depth of our steel piles as needed, keeping the top connection caps perfectly level even on a steep grade.
Navigating Building Codes and Property Lines.
Planning the exact placement of your outbuilding requires careful attention to local zoning rules. Most municipal bylaws require strict property setbacks for accessory structures, meaning your building must stay a specific distance away from fences and neighboring lots.
To make the municipal approval process as simple as possible, we provide engineered stamped drawings and pile layouts. These are professional documents that come ready to submit directly to your local building department.
We always recommend checking with your local municipality before moving forward with an installation close to your property line.

Adapting to Shifting Ontario Soil Profiles.
Local ground conditions behave differently depending on where your property sits. Across Simcoe County, high water tables make pouring concrete a massive headache because wet holes easily cave in before the mix can set properly. Our steel piles turn straight through these saturated zones without requiring open excavation. We adapt our approach across the broader GTA to match the exact ground conditions on your property:
- Heavy clay soils allow our machinery to reach the required installation torque quickly.
- Loose sand pockets require us to add structural steel extensions to reach deep, stable earth.
High-Capacity Support for Heavy Outbuildings.
Our M3 steel helical piles handle massive weight distributions without settling over time. Each individual steel pile carries a maximum load capacity of up to 30,000 pounds. This structural strength makes our foundation system ideal for heavy prefab structures, two-story custom workshops, and outbuildings designed to store heavy machinery or automotive equipment.
